Transaction 30328f3384c3f26d65d592ade764005ebde28299fd751a4491b4a0e8ab8266c1
1 Input
1 Output
-
30328f3384c3f26d65d592ade764005ebde28299fd751a4491b4a0e8ab8266c1:0
- value
- 553634
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e529219cf8064015ee8684790fe46365bcf0c29d OP_EQUAL
- address
- 3NahwKrPYJXybfSN8YxbRra3bhiiAiDmir